A pensioner from Crolly, Co Donegal, has failed in his appeal against conviction for indecently assaulting a teenage boy over three decades ago. The 74-year-old man had been found guilty by jury at Donegal Circuit Criminal Court of six counts relating to offences committed between August 1989 and September 1990. He received a six-year sentence in June 2017, with the final two years suspended. The Court of Appeal…
